PDF (Portable Document Format) is a popular file format for sharing documents, but its static nature makes it challenging to edit or analyze data directly, especially when dealing with tables and numerical information. XLSX, the Microsoft Excel file format, offers a dynamic and editable environment to work with. Hence, converting PDF to XLSX becomes crucial for many business and academic users.

Popular Methods for PDF to XLSX Conversion

  • Online Converters: Online tools like Axztools.com allow users to upload PDF files and convert them to XLSX without installing software. They are user-friendly and usually free for limited conversions. These services use optimized algorithms to detect tables and extract data accurately.
  • Desktop Software: Software like Adobe Acrobat Pro and dedicated PDF to Excel converters offer advanced features and batch processing. They are preferable for frequent users or handling sensitive documents locally.
  • Manual Copy-Paste: For small tables, users sometimes copy data directly from PDF viewers and paste them into Excel. However, this method risks formatting errors and data misalignment.

Key Factors to Ensure Accurate Conversion

  • Table Structure Recognition: The conversion tool should accurately identify rows and columns to preserve the table’s integrity.
  • Data Type Preservation: Correctly converting numbers, dates, and text avoids errors in further data analysis.
  • Formatting Retention: Maintaining cell styles, merged cells, and headers makes the spreadsheet easier to understand.
  • Security and Privacy: Using trustworthy converters guarantees your data remains confidential.
